Now, we move into some of the more complex types of exotic horse racing wagers. Boxing a bet is one step up from placing a plain exotic wager, but it is still not too difficult. The main thing to understand is that boxing an exotic bet lets you cover every possible combination of selections.

Predicting the finishing positions of two, three, four, or more horses is what makes exotic wagers such high paying bets, but doing so is no easy feat. Horseplayers interested in increasing their chances can box their bets to cover additional outcomes — for a price.

Boxing a bet involves covering every possible combination of selections. The bettor also has the option to add additional horses to the ticket. For example, consider the trifecta bet. Picking three horses to finish in first, second, and third place in that exact order is extremely hard.

A bettor who is willing to spend a little money can select three horses and box the bet to ensure it wins no matter the order those horses finish.

For example, if the bettor places a three-horse box trifecta on horses 2, 3, and 4, he will be covering each of the following outcomes:. By boxing the trifecta, the bettor has guaranteed a win if the selected horses finish in the top three spots in any order.

The costs of boxing exotic horse bets rise sharply as bettors add more horses to the mix. Moving up one more step in difficulty is the keyed exotic horse racing bet. The trick to understanding this bet is to understand how to box a wager see above.

By picking one horse as the key runner who must finish first, the bettor can reduce the number of possible combinations and in turn reduce the cost of the wager. For example, a bettor can key a trifecta by placing Horse 4 over horses 6, 7, and 8. This bet will win if Horse 4 finishes first and any of the other selections finish in second and third place in any order.

One thing to keep in mind with this bet is that it only wins if the keyed horse s finishes in first place. The bettor has reduced the number of winning combinations by keying the horse, but he has gained by saving money on the wager.

Bettors can key exactas, trifectas, Pick 3s, Pick 6s, and other exotic bets. Read more about keying horses, including how to calculate costs, here:. A full wheel involves selecting one or more key horses and the rest of the field to cover the remaining positions.

For example, an exacta full wheel on Horse 7 over the field in an 8-horse race would cover all of the following outcomes:. This bet would win in all outcomes, as long as 7 finishes in first place.

Full wheel bets can get expensive depending on the type of exotic wager involved and the number of horses in the race. A part-wheel simply describes keying one horse over several others but not covering the entire field. Continuing the above example, an exacta part-wheel might key Horse 7 over Horses 1, 2, 3, and 4, which would win in the following outcomes:.

A straight bet is a win, place, or show wager — all of which involve selecting a single horse in one race.

Exotic bets involve multiple horses, either in a single race such as picking the first and second place runners or across multiple races such as picking the winners of three consecutive races.

The most well-known types of exotic horse racing bets include the exacta, quinella, trifecta, superfecta, daily double, pick 3, and pick 6. Any other variant that involves selecting more than one horse also qualifies as an exotic.

The takeout rate on exotic bets is usually about five percent higher than for straight bets. The actual amount varies depending on the state and venue. It is usually between 20 and 25 percent.

The takeout rate for exotic horse racing bets is usually 20 to 25 percent, depending on the venue and local racing regulations. An exacta bet is when the bettor chooses two horses to take first and second place. The two horses must place in the exact order picked or the exacta loses.

What is the takeout rate for exotic horse racing bets? An accumulator comprises of four or more selections in one bet.

All of the selections must win to guarantee a return. A bet comprising three selections and four bets — three doubles and a treble. A minimum of two selections must win to guarantee a return.

For example, a £2. A bet involving three selections and seven bets — three singles, three doubles and one treble. It is the equivalent of a Trixie but with the addition of three singles. A bet consisting of four selections and 11 bets — six doubles, four trebles and a fourfold. A minimum of two selections must win to guarantee you a return.

For example, a £2 Yankee would cost £ A popular betting type among punters, it consists of four selections and 15 bets hence the name — four singles, six doubles, four trebles and a fourfold.

Equivalent to a Yankee but with four singles, and only one selection must win to guarantee you a return. For example, a £2 Lucky 15 would cost £ A wager consisting of five selections and 31 bets — five singles, ten doubles, ten trebles, five fourfolds, and one fivefold.

Only one selection must win to guarantee you a return. For example, a £1 Lucky 31 would cost £ Also known as a Canadian, a Super Yankee is a bet on five selections consisting of 26 bets — ten doubles, ten trebles, five fourfolds and a fivefold accumulator.

The Heinz bet is a six-selection bet consisting of 57 bets: 15 doubles, 20 trebles, 15 fourfolds, six fivefolds and a one sixfold accumulator. A Lucky 63 is a bet featuring six selections and 63 bets, including: six singles, 15 doubles, 20 trebles, 15 fourfolds, six fivefolds and one sixfold.

The Super Heinz is a bet on seven selections taking part in various events consisting of 21 doubles, 35 trebles, 35 fourfolds, 21 fivefolds, seven sixfolds, and a sevenfold accumulator which totals a huge bets. Two selections must win to ensure any returns. A Goliath is a bet on eight selections taking part in various events consisting of 28 doubles, 56 trebles, 70 fourfolds, 56 fivefolds, 28 sixfolds, eight sevenfolds and an eightfold accumulator totalling bets.

This is a bet on six selections composed of 26 bets: two patents 14 bets , one yankee 11 bets and a sixfold accumulator one bet. A Single Stakes About is an Any To Come bet consisting of two selections from events, these are then compiled to produce two bets derived from two singles.

Any return on each single up to the original stake amount is used to fund a further single on the other selection. A Double Stakes About is an Any To Come bet consisting of two selections partaking in different events, which are compiled to produce two bets derived from two singles.

Any return on each single, up to double the original stake amount, is used to fund a another single on the other selection. The Round Robin is a three selection wager compiled of ten bets: three doubles, one treble and three up-and-down single stakes about pairs.

Groupings are determined by laying out the selections in a 3×3 grid. This forms three horizontal trebles, three vertical trebles and two diagonal trebles. A straight forecast is correctly predicting the finishing order of the horses in first and second in a race.

It costs double that of a traditional win bet and will yield some sort of return if the selection wins or is placed. If the horse places you will receive £15, but if the horse wins you will collect £60 £45 for the win and £15 for the place , both returns including the original stake.

You want to box 5 horses in a trifecta. There are four different types of First 4 betting - Straight, Box, Standout and Multiple First 4 bets.

Straight First 4 Requires selection of the first four placings in a race in the CORRECT order. Box First 4 This bet allows your selections to finish first, second, third and fourth in ANY order.

Boxing four selections gives you 24 combinations with which you can win a First 4 bet type. Standout First 4 One runner is selected to finish 1st a standout , and is coupled with three or more runners to finish second, third and fourth. Multiple First 4 A multiple First 4 is where two or more runners are selected to finish 1st, with a number of other runners to finish 2nd, 3rd and 4th.

A Big 6 bet type involves selecting the winners of six nominated races nominated as legs of the Big 6 for a particular meeting. Pick all six winners across the six races and you win the Big 6 dividend. As with the First 4, flexi betting is available for the Big 6, allowing you to add as many runners as you like to suit your betting budget.

Naturally, the possible combinations are much higher, and more expensive, than a First 4, especially with a Big 6 running across six races.

A Quadrella requires you to pick four winners from four races nominated by a TAB at a race meeting. A Quadrella differs from an All-Up in that the dividend is determined by dividing the amount of money in the dividend pool amongst successful investors, as opposed to an All Up that transfers your winnings from one race to the next.

Flexi and Mystery Quaddie betting options are also available. To calculate the amount you need to spend to couple more than one horse in each leg simply multiply the number of selections in each leg together.

A Treble involves picking the winner of three separate races. The first bet returns are rolled over to the second bet, then the second bet returns are rolled over to the third bet. Each of the three selections must win for your bet to be successful. Selecting three winners can accumulate into a large dividend if bet with value in mind.

All three bets have to win for your bet to be successful. Also known as an Accumulator or Parlay. An All Up allows you to select one or more runners to win or place on different races and all of your selections are required to be successful for the All Up to win.

The payout is worked out by multiplying your initial stake amount by the odds for each of your selections. Number 2 Race 2 , Number 4 Race 4 number 6 Race 6 and number 8 Race 8. Assuming all runners win All up betting allows you to win a large amount of money for a very small outlay if you select wisely.

Most bookies allow you to have all up bets over different meetings across different race codes, including Harness racing and Greyhounds.

Another form of Multi-bet is the Parlay, which is a set number of combinations where all are required to win for you to be successful. Each Parlay has a set number of legs but when you select a Parlay, you are choosing all possible combinations of Multi-bets for that number of legs.

In addition, some Parlays also include single bets on each selection or leg. The key advantage of a Parlay over a standard multi is that if some of your legs are successful, then you will still win a dividend based upon the amount of successful combinations you chose.

Same Race Multi is an exciting bet type available at online bookmakers. It allows you to pick multiple runners to Win, or finish within the Top 2, 3 or 4 in a race.
